Subject: Re: [PATCH] Change hypervisor detection order

On 07/07/2011 11:19 AM, Anupam Chanda wrote:
> Detect Xen before HyperV because in Viridian compatibility mode Xen presents
> itself as HyperV.
> 
> Signed-off-by: Anupam Chanda <achanda@nicira.com>
> Signed-off-by: Stefano Stabellini <stefano.stabellini@eu.citrix.com>
> ---
>  arch/x86/kernel/cpu/hypervisor.c |    2 +-
>  1 files changed, 1 insertions(+), 1 deletions(-)
> 
> diff --git a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/hypervisor.c b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/hypervisor.c
> index 8095f86..ca23091 100644
> --- a/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/hypervisor.c
> +++ b/arch/x86/kernel/cpu/hypervisor.c
> @@ -33,10 +33,10 @@
>  static const __initconst struct hypervisor_x86 * const hypervisors[] =
>  {
>  	&x86_hyper_vmware,
> -	&x86_hyper_ms_hyperv,
>  #ifdef CONFIG_XEN_PVHVM
>  	&x86_hyper_xen_hvm,
>  #endif
> +	&x86_hyper_ms_hyperv,
>  };
>  
>  const struct hypervisor_x86 *x86_hyper;

Any reason to not hoist it to the top?  I'm guessing Xen emulating
VMware is more likely than the opposite...
	
	-hpa
